I’m not 100% sure why Johnny Hart had such am impact on me, but I remember being so mesmerized by his magic. He would sometimes perform the same effects as other world-class magicians but when they were in Johnny’s hands I swear he used different methods unique to himself, because the magic looked so much better. When you watched Johnny Hart you were inspired to work harder on your own act because he always delivered and made you want to do better.
Stephen Short has put together an amazing account of the life and magic of Johnny Hart which will surely be loved by any one who was lucky enough to see Johnny, or just heard about this incredible performer. He truly was in a class of his own, and this book brings all the great memories I had of Johnny back. Thank-you Stephen for taking the time to put together such a wonderful tribute to one of the all time great performers of our time.

What a beautiful set of books featuring the unique and amazing creations of the talented Gaetan Bloom. I rarely buy books these days but every now and then I spot a few that I think should be in my longer term library for those times in my future when I finally settle down and have time to practice and read all that I have missed!
A set that takes a unique look into the fertile mind of Gaetan Bloom. These books have been years in the making. Over 150 effects about Stage Magic, Close up, Illusions, Cabaret and Mentalism. Hundreds of beautiful James Hodges drawings. Historic photos of Gaetan and many great magicians. All of Gaetan´s lecture notes.
Rounding out the surfeit of magic are intros from Todd Karr, Kevin James and Gaetan Bloom; a few essays by Gaetan; chapters on Gaetan’s marketed items (the Intercessor, the Escorial Monte, the Escalator); and a two-chapter appreciation of Winston Freer.

I’ve been meaning to get the full set of Bascom Jones’ masterpiece for some time and finally broke down and brought a set from the publisher and my good friend George Robinson. One day in the not too distant future I hope to have time to fully read these volumes and experience the the real Magick! These volumes are beautifully produced with over 2400 pages of material culled from 1000’s of contributions by the best thinking performers in Magic and Mentalism. Over 1400 effects!

This item is the brainchild of the the talented Norwegian Øyvind Kaurstad and it has been causing quite a stir over at the Cafe and on YouTube. Check-out Rob Rand’s wonderful video to view the action!
It is a very clever device built to some pretty tight tolerances using a Digital Printer and some people even prefer it to Richard Gerlitz’s Family Ties which of course was based upon Ian Ogilvey Blocks of San Yen. There is no doubt it looks very convincing. I found setting it up to be a pain, but Øyvind assures me it gets easier with practice. This is one of those effects where the set-up is harder than the performance for sure. If you have poor eye-sight, arthritis or lack of patience I would not recommend this item, because you may struggle to set it up. I will say that Øyvind provides excellent printed and online instructions to help with the set-up and it certainly makes it easier if you watch the video first.
Once you have it set-up you have a rare and amazing fooler on your hands for sure!

I love this item from Thomas! More magical and more convincing than any item like it (even than the beautiful Mystery of the Pyramids Outdone by Wellington). It is just 6″ high and you can show inside the the tube before and after each move, you can separate the cubes during the routine, and you also have the cubes changing color at the end too!
I think it is one of the cleverest things that Thomas has put out in the last few years. Really clever magic and now hard to find.
Great Job Thomas!
